Understanding the Role of Artifacts in Campaigns

Artifacts in DND are magical items with immense power, often with unique histories and abilities. They can shape the course of a campaign, providing motivation for characters and challenges for players to overcome. When building your campaign, consider the following aspects:

  • History: Develop a rich backstory for the artifact. Who created it? What events led to its creation? How has it influenced the world?
  • Powers: Define the unique abilities of the artifact. What makes it so powerful? How can it be used or misused?
  • Consequences: Determine the potential risks and consequences of using the artifact. Are there curses or side effects?

Introducing Your Wood Elf Monk

A Wood Elf Monk brings agility, wisdom, and nature-based skills to your campaign. Their connection to nature and their disciplined training make them ideal guardians or seekers of powerful artifacts.

Character Background

Create a detailed background for your Wood Elf Monk. Consider their upbringing, motivations, and personal goals:

  • Their connection to nature and their home forest.
  • Their training under a wise mentor or monastery.
  • A personal quest that ties them to the artifact.
